    Understanding the Gameplay

    The Book of Dead slot features a standard 5-reel and 3-row layout, with 10 paylines that can be activated to tailor your gameplay. Before you embark on your adventure, it is crucial to understand the basics. Players must set their bets before spinning the reels, and they have the option to toggle the number of paylines they wish to play on. The objective is straightforward: align symbols on active paylines to achieve wins.

    Symbols and Payouts

    The game’s symbols are deeply embedded in its theme, featuring characters like Rich Wilde, various Egyptian artifacts, and traditional card symbols. The highest paying symbol is Rich Wilde himself, offering significant payouts that can boost your bankroll significantly. The Book of Dead serves a dual purpose as both a wild and a scatter symbol, which adds an exciting twist to the gameplay. Landing three or more Book of Dead symbols triggers the Free Spins feature, where players can enjoy additional spins while increasing their chances of hitting big wins.

    Free Spins Feature

    The Free Spins feature is arguably the highlight of the Book of Dead slot. Upon activation, players are awarded 10 free spins. Before the feature begins, a special expanding symbol is selected at random. During the free spins, this symbol can expand to cover reels, creating multiple winning combinations and significantly increasing the potential payouts. One of the exciting opportunities within this feature is the ability to retrigger additional free spins by landing more scatter symbols, providing even more chances for substantial wins.
